A Remedy To Get Rid Of Mucus
Sometimes, mucus interferes with the breathing process. Here is a remedy to get rid of mucus...
Sometimes, mucus interferes with the breathing process. That is when your lungs struggle to do a good job. You may need to power up your immunity so that it can deal with the problem your lungs face.

Here is a solution which helps your immune system deal with the problem of mucus effectively. But read the following instructions and follow them carefully.

You'll need a small piece of ginger, 100 grams of honey, half a cup of lemon juice, 100ml of water and 50 grams of oats.

First, fill a bowl with the oats. Add the water. Then add the ginger. Boil the mixture for 5 minutes and allow it to cool. Add the lemon juice and honey to that mixture. Cover it with a lid and let it be there for the whole night.

In the morning, consume only 40ml of the mixture. Have your breakfast after 15 minutes. Repeat this for 41 days and stop it. If your lungs still struggle with mucus problems consult a doctor immediately.
